The U/14 blitz will be held in the Westmeath on Saturday 16th May 2009 commencing at 10.00am.

Please note the venue where your team will be based for the competition. You must make your way directly to this venue for registration.

Rules of Competition

1. Counties must registrar with Co-ordinator at venue where they are based 30 minutes before start of their first game. In the interest of the successful running of the competition and fair play to all counties involved, it is most important that counties registrar on time.

2. Team list of the full panel must be handed in at registration. Girls must line out according to numbers on team list for duration of day. There is no need to give referees a team list.

3. Punctuality is very important for the successful running of the competition. Teams should be ready to start their games on time and as there is only a short interval between games have their warm up completed before the come onto pitch.

4. Teams must bring 2 sets of jerseys with them (different colours). Each team must have at least one football.

5. Each team to provide one umpire and one linesperson for each game except finals.

6. There are 3 points for a win and 1 for a draw. If there are any ties for points at end of group matches, places will be decided by penalties on that pitch immediately after last game. There will be no extra time in semi finals or finals. If they finish in a draw game will be decided by penalties. (Goals & points count)

Unlimited Substitution Allowed

Additional Information:

1. Counties with two teams must have to clear distinctive panels with no inter changing of players.
2. The sin bin rule will apply, 5 minutes of playing time.
3. Players travel permissions forms should be up to date and in order as per the Code of Ethics.
4. Video / DVD recording of any matches will not be permitted.
